
DataArt
- Flat structure. There are no “bosses” and “subordinates”.
- We hire people not to a project, but to the company. If the project (or your work in it) is over, you go to another project or to a paid “Idle”.
- Flexible schedule, ability to change projects, to work from home, to try yourself in different roles.
- Minimal bureaucracy and micromanagement, convenient corporate services
-
· 24 views · 6 applications · 18d
Senior AI/ML Developer
Ukraine · 5 years of experienceClient: Our client is developing an advanced Travel Companion app aimed at leading innovation in the travel industry. The pilot version will feature AI-enhanced communication and customization integrated into a user-friendly mobile interface. Technology...Client:
Our client is developing an advanced Travel Companion app aimed at leading innovation in the travel industry. The pilot version will feature AI-enhanced communication and customization integrated into a user-friendly mobile interface.
Technology stack:
OpenAI, AWS, AWS Bedrock, Python
Responsibilities:
- Lead the design and deployment of AI/ML models for the Travel Companion app
- Implement AI-driven communication and customization features using OpenAI and AWS tools such as AWS Bedrock
- Implement voice-to-voice, voice-to-text, and text-to-text communication modes with the AI model
- Optimize models for performance, scalability, and integration with mobile interfaces
- Mentor junior team members and collaborate with cross-functional teams
- Stay up-to-date with AI/ML advancements and apply them to the project
Requirements:
- 5+ years of experience in AI/ML with expertise in Python and ML frameworks (e.g., TensorFlow, PyTorch)
- Strong background in cloud platforms (AWS preferred) and AI services like OpenAI and AWS Bedrock
- Solid understanding of and hands-on experience with the process of building and maintaining knowledge bases for AI projects, such as Retrieval-Augmented Generation (RAG)
- Proven leadership in AI/ML teams and excellent communication skills
Nice to have:
- Master’s/Ph.D. in Computer Science or related field
- Experience in developing AI-powered mobile apps or travel solutions
-
· 159 views · 30 applications · 25d
Senior C++ Developer
Ukraine · 3 years of experience · IntermediatePosition overview We are looking for a talented Senior Software Developer to join our Data Collection team and take on diverse technical challenges. The team maintains multiple data-oriented services, providing high-quality data in a timely and...Position overview
We are looking for a talented Senior Software Developer to join our Data Collection team and take on diverse technical challenges. The team maintains multiple data-oriented services, providing high-quality data in a timely and cost-effective manner. Some of the data we collect and transform reaches the petabyte scale, forming the backbone of key products used by thousands of customers.
The working hours for this position are from 12:00 PM to 8:00 PM (CET).Responsibilities
- Work with the team to plan, design, and deliver new functionality in data collection services
- Research and improve data collection systems to enhance reliability, performance, and cost-efficiency
- Manage cloud environments, particularly in AWS, using Infrastructure as Code (IaC) with Terraform
- Ensure smooth operation of data collection systems
- Participate in Agile development processes, including design discussions, development, and code reviews
- Contribute to documentation of software, development processes, and production environments
Requirements
- 5+ years of experience with C++ or a similar object-oriented, statically typed, compiled language
- Experience working with data pipelines, particularly large-scale datasets (e.g., Amazon EMR, Spark)
- Basic experience with dynamic languages, particularly Ruby or Python
- Experience working in a Linux cloud environment, particularly AWS, or the ability to adapt quickly to new environments
- Experience in roles with operational responsibilities, such as monitoring, instrumentation, or managing deployments
- Strong understanding of computer science fundamentals, including algorithm design and Big O notation
- Experience of working on products that leverage complex algorithms to solve large-scale data problems